Job Description

Our client is seeking a Associate Director of Capital Projects who will be responsible for the strategic planning, execution, and oversight of capital projects. This role will provide leadership for project management, engineering design, procurement, construction, and validation of facilities, utilities, and manufacturing equipment. Responsibilities:

  • Lead the planning and execution of site capital projects from concept through handover, ensuring quality, safety, cost, and schedule objectives are met.
  • Develop and manage multi-million-dollar capital budgets and resource plans in collaboration with site leadership and global engineering teams.
  • Oversee cross-functional teams including engineering, validation, quality, procurement, and operations personnel to ensure project alignment with site needs.
  • Act as the primary liaison with external architects, engineers, contractors, and regulatory authorities for capital initiatives.
  • Ensure all projects comply with GMP, environmental, health and safety (EHS), and regulatory requirements.
  • Drive risk management strategies, contingency planning, and change control processes throughout project lifecycles.
  • Prepare and present project updates, metrics, and risk assessments to senior management and stakeholders.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field required; Master’s degree preferred.
  • Minimum of 10 years of experience in capital project execution within the pharmaceutical industry
  • At least 5 years in a leadership or managerial capacity overseeing cross-functional project teams.
  • Demonstrated experience managing complex capital projects ($10M+) in a regulated manufacturing environment.
